Abstract:
Uterine transplantation is a groundbreaking solution for absolute uterine factor infertility (AUFI), offering hope for motherhood. Advances in transplant surgeries and immunosuppressants have enabled thousands of women to safely become mothers. Approximately 1.5 million women globally suffer from AUFI and thus Uterine transplantation is a significant breakthrough in this arena. So far, 23 babies have been born from transplanted wombs. Uterine transplantation redefines possibilities for motherhood, empowering women's reproductive rights. Ethical considerations persist, but it marks significant progress in reproductive medicine and transplantation science. Further research is needed to evaluate risks and benefits for the future.
